Protests in Burkina Faso against President Compaore

Police in Burkina Faso have clashed with demonstrators angry at plans put forward by the country's president to extend his term in office.

Blaise Compaore, who has been in power for 27 years, is trying to change the constitution to allow him to run in next year's elections.
